wow 10 cars .......for oshawa thats great....For who ever wants to know, heres what went down.We had 10 cars meet at Zeller's plaza(simcoe south)stayed there for a bit then went for a drive to Timmies at Taunton and Harmony and parked there for awhile(for those who don't know the Timmies was ,untill last night, a very popular place for car people to meet on weekendnights(mid summer 50 cars?, all makes all models))At about 11:15 the police chopper started his usual NIGHTSUN flyby.... around 11:30 2 cop cars, 1 cop motorcycle, and the mobile command post motorhome pulled in to the lot. The motorhome pulled up right behind us and the cop came to talk to us..now I have to say that the cops where very polite to us and did not hassle any of our club.He informed us that the corp. that owned the plaza had sent a letter to the police asking them to put a stop to the cars hanging out there.The only negative thing that was said was that we had been "dubbed street racers".I informed him that we where all members of TCC and that we do not street race, and would it still be okay if we moved our group back down to Zellers.He told us that they didn't have a problem with that. But most people decided to head home.End of night. Darlene and I would also like to mention that not one single club member gave the cops any reason to look twice at us. very polite. way to go guys. I guess we over stayed our welcome LOL.Hopefully this does not discourage anyone else from comeing out on weekend nights.
